Ulta Beauty Identifies Parents and Boys as Primary Growth Drivers for Gen Alpha
By Lexy Lebsack · Glossy Beauty · 2026-07-03

According to Glossy Beauty, a recent study by Ulta Beauty and NielsenIQ reveals that parents remain the most significant influence on the beauty habits of children born after 2010. The retailer found that 55% of these young consumers learn about personal care from their families,
